COVID-19: New cases jump to 1,482 today, Selangor record 661 new cases

Malaysia has recorded 1,482 new COVID-19 cases today which brings the total number of infections to 345,500. This is the highest recorded since 21st March. There are 7 new deaths reported and the death toll is now 1,272.

The Ministry of Health has reported 1,070 new recoveries and a total of 329,624 patients have recovered and discharged so far. The recovery rate is now 95.40% while the mortality rate is 0.37%.

There are currently 14,604 active cases remaining which are receiving treatment. 164 are in ICU while 81 require respiratory support.

Out of the 1,482 new cases today, 2 are imported 1,480 are transmitted locally. Selangor recorded the most today with 661 new cases, followed by Pulau Pinang with 200 new cases, Sarawak with 176 new cases and Johor with 86 new cases.

A total of 66 clusters have recorded new cases today. The Persiaran Cybersouth construction site cluster recorded the most with 196 new cases, followed by Jalan Jelawat cluster with 88 new cases and Subang Dua cluster with 46 new cases.
